                          Filson is one of those companies that makes some really good stuff, but you'll pay for it. They also make some really bad stuff....and you'll pay for it. lol I don't have an issue with iconic American companies using imported goods provided they are up to par with the companies standards and that they are priced accordingly. Unfortunately for Filson the vast majority of their imported good fail on both counts. Their Macinaw stuff is excellent, I own a Cruiser and it's fantastic. Not a fan of a lot of their other stuff, it's a shadow of what the vintage line was.

                                    their mac wool is about the least windproof fabric i own in what i consider an outer layer
                                    personally I've kinda thought of this as a design feature as it helps shed moisture/sweat and regulate temp a bit more while exerting oneself, especially with careful layering underneath.

                                    it certainly wont work for everyone and in all climates.

                                    otherwise, agree on all else
                                    pricing insane, sizing has gotten even more terrible, service not as great as it used to be (in store is still great by me fwiw), and just not much appealing to me anymore.

                                      @pechelman I find the only time I wear mine is when it’s snowing out and cold and can layer it over a couple other layers due to how oversized the dang chest is.

                                      Handles the falling snow well. Breathes well for the semi-arid Colorado climate. But mostly takes a back seat to other jackets I prefer.
